Why connect solar panels in parallel?

To reach certain current values at the output without changing the voltage, solar panels need to be connected in parallel. While wiring solar panels in series increases the voltage, wiring them in parallel increases the current.

Can you connect solar panels with different Watts in parallel?

You can connect solar panels with different watts in parallel if they have similar voltages. Solar panels with different voltages can be connected in series if they have similar amps. However, if you connect mismatched solar panels without matching the amps or voltages, performance will suffer.

What happens when solar panels are connected in series?

Unlike a parallel setup, a series-wired system uses a single wire. This causes the voltage to increase, while the amperage remains the same. Connecting solar panels in series raises the voltage without changing the amperage.

Do solar panels match voltage and current?

When connecting solar panels in parallel, voltage remains the same, but current adds up. To connect solar panels in parallel, you’ll need panels that match in voltage, and cables with MC4 connectors. Also, get branch connectors or a combiner box, plus wire cutters and strippers.

How to connect solar panels in parallel and series

Parallel . Connecting solar panels in parallel is a slightly different process. All of the positive terminals of the solar panels are connected together, and all of the negative terminals of the solar panels are connected together. It''s similar to when you jump-start a car - positive to positive, and negative to negative.

How to Connect Solar Panels: Series vs. Parallel

To connect solar panels in parallel, connect the positive terminal from each solar panel to an appropriate parallel splitter. Then do the same for the negative terminal. All of the positive cables will meet in one place, and have one output. All of the negative cables do the same. Then you connect the splitters to your charger or solar generator.

How to connect solar panels together: Series, parallel, combo

How to connect solar panels in series-parallel: Let''s say you wonder how to connect six solar panels together. There are two ways: you could create two strings with three panels in each or three strings with two panels in each. First wire solar panels in series. Each string will have a loose positive cable and a loose negative cable.

How to determine the optimal number of solar panels to use in parallel ...

To determine the total current requirement for your solar panel system, divide the total wattage requirement by the system voltage. For example, if your system requires 5000 watts and operates at 48 volts, the total current requirement would be 104 amps (5000W / 48V = 104A).
